Three days after the 2-0 loss in Germany, the Israeli team is hosting its second friendly match this week and the first in the country in the era of professional manager Yossi Benayoun, when it hosts Romania (20:45).
Interim coach Gadi Bromer, who is expected to coach the boys team again after the game, will hope to achieve a premiere victory.
Bromer made six changes to the squad compared to the 11 they started in Germany: Maor Kandil opened on the right wing after Eli Desa was positive for Corona, Uriel Degani replaced in the center of defense Nir Bitton who returned to Scotland at Celtic's request, and Ophir Davidzada opened on the left instead of San Menachem.
In the link, captain Beavers Natcho recovered from a minor injury and came at the expense of Aviv Avraham and Gabi Kanikovsky also made his debut in the lineup and Dor Peretz went down to the bench.
The last change is in the tip, where Dean David was placed who is also making a debut in the national team and Manor Solomon went down to the bench.
Romania also arrived hoping to record their first victory in the Eddie Jordansko era.
The 43-year-old coach, the son of Engel Jordensko who coached the Romanian golden generation, made his debut on the lines on Friday and saw the team lose 1-0 to Greece in Bucharest.
Romania arrived in the country with a very lacking squad, without six regular squad players following the eruption of Corona, thus paving the way for the squad for young national team player Claudio Patrilla as well as for another freshman, Darius Olaro from Steaua Bucharest.

Israel: Ophir Marciano, Maor Kandil, Sean Goldberg, Uriel Degani, Ophir Davidzada, Muhammad Abu Fani, Beavers Natcho, Gabi Kanikovsky, Tai Baribo, Mons Dabour, Dean David.
Romania (approximate): Florin Nitza, Andrei Ratzio, Vlad Kirikas, Andrei Burka, Aline Toszka, Darius Olaro, Alexandro Chiclado, Valentin Mihaila, Octavian Popescu, Claudio Petrilla, Andrei Ivan.
